India’s Goods and Services Tax (GST) collections for April 2025 totaled ₹2,36,716 crore, showing a 12.6% increase compared to ₹2,10,267 crore in April 2024. This includes ₹48,634 crore in Central GST (CGST), ₹59,372 crore in State GST (SGST), ₹1,15,259 crore in Integrated GST (IGST), and ₹13,451 crore in Cess. After accounting for refunds amounting to ₹27,341 crore, the net GST revenue stood at ₹2,09,376 crore, a 9.1% rise from the previous year. Domestic revenue contributed ₹1,89,803 crore (10.7% growth), while import revenue reached ₹46,913 crore (20.8% growth). State-wise data reveals varied growth rates, with Arunachal Pradesh recording the highest increase at 66% and Mizoram experiencing a decline of 28%. Maharashtra had the highest collection at ₹41,645 crore, and Lakshadweep the lowest at ₹5 crore.
